AREOCARD -COZY • $2,500

         

Looks clunky to me but might be worth the price.  Wild guess that we are seeing the work of a second owner (who can't spell "AeroCanard").  Maybe a third owner can beautify it.  The flat nose is pretty ugly and it would hinder adding & removing ballast in the nose which is necessary.  Pretty hard to work on a nose-lift device through those small access hatches.  Holes for the aileron torque tubes are drilled through the centerspar versus where they normally go (pic).  Not deadly but not cool either.  Torque tube seems to block the side of the fuselage where a storage area is normally cut-out and there is no cutout in the front-cockpit either.  It could all be fixed if the original work is sound.  Noses can be cutoff and rebuilt.  He probably has $10K-$15K in material at this point.

1 minute ago, zolotiyeruki said:

I know @Jon Matcho is working on digitizing, verifying, and making available the Defiant plans in the same manner as the Open-EZ.  I found an electronic copy of the plans minus the templates, which are really important to have printed accurately.

Yep, but better than the initial Open-EZ setup. More like how the Quickie plans were put together (with proper rulers). The Defiant plans have 'actual size' drawings sprinkled throughout, so the scaling and accuracy is important.
